So I did some research and found out that you could knit through the … WebDec 11, 2024 · Knit the first stitch through the back loop. 2. Bring the yarn to the front between the needles. 3. Purl the next stitch through the back loop. 4. Bring the yarn to the back between the needles. Repeat steps 1-4 to the end of the row or round. Twisted rib is worked the same flat and in the round.

WebPurl 2 together (p2tog) is a 1-stitch decrease. Most knitters use it on the wrong side of the fabric, or on the right side of the fabric in a purl section (such as in the purl column of ribbing). It is just like purling normally, except you work in 2 stitches at the same time. Purl 2 together leans to the right, which is barely noticeable on ...
